When we think about our Grandparents Great-Grandparents, do we know anything? 

So your thinking, what I don't know won't hurt me. Maybe it can. There is something very deep and significant in knowing our bloodline. Knowing where we came from and who we came from gives us a sense of validation and purpose. 

There are over two million people on Ancestry.com. These are people who are yearning connection and longing to know a piece of their life that they have no clue about. Why is this? When my niece read a letter that was written about fifty years from my Great Aunt to my Mom, tears came to her eyes. She asked me if there were any more letters. There weren't. There was something incredibly amazing for her to know that her Great Great Aunt Josie from a farm in Speonk used to can tomatoes, single-handedly took care of a farm and never once left the 2-mile radius of where she lived. 

To you, it may sound boring and could care less. To my nineteen-year-old niece, it was magical! Today, we all have the power to pass on our knowledge and educate the generations we may never get to meet. You can leave a thumbprint in history. 

Think about this. The younger children of today don't know what the dial was for on telephones or how we connected to the wall when we spoke to a person, hours on end. They don't understand the sheer panic we felt when we couldn't find the TV Guide, "How will we know what's on TV tonite? Could they ever imagine the angst we felt when reading the tiny little fold up map in the car on a family road trip and then not being able to fold it back up the right way when we were done? 

Generations change, cultures change and we all learn to move on with the times. Mostly things get better and easier. However, some of us like remembering what it was like to walk into a room where every person was not looking into that tiny little screen in their left hand.
